You don't get a hard drive to save downloaded content or as many gave saves to.
Premium gives you 20 gigs
Elite gives you 80 gigs
Those are the major differences. I have a premium.
Currently no games require the hard drive, but I've heard that some do use it to load things into the systems cache for lessened load times.

The arcade comes with a memory card, but it doesn't hold much. Every game, even movie games, uses save games in one way or another these days. So you're going to need that. The arcade may come with it.
Cooling systems are a hard no. I've read reports of them melting onto the backs of consoles. Several sources made the same claim, so I assume thats probably a bad idea to use those.

Just be careful when investing in an Xbox. While Microsoft has been extending their warranties, for the most part, their replacement plan is a joke (getting refurbished machines instead of replacement hardware). If possible, convince your mother to put afew extra dollars into an exteded warranty through whatever store she buys it through. It will make things easier in the long run when you get the three red lights of death and have to get your system replaced (it happens quite often and is a problem across the board with every model of the system, my system seems to be on the way out, so I might be getting a replacement soon, as well). Also, make absolutely sure you keep your receipt with any new system you buy these days.
As for accessories, avoid cooling units and fans. Some are known to actually burn out elements of the system. If you send a system back to Microsoft and they see signs that the damage to your system was caused by a cooling unit, they WILL NOT honor your warranty and you're out $300. Your best bet is to keep the system in a well ventilated area and do not block the vents.
Unfortunately for you, the Arcade does come with a wireless controller. While this seems like a good deal, it eans at some point you're going to want to invest in a play and charge kit. Otherwise, you're going to be swapping out AA's quite frequently. Plus, while the system does come with a memory card, downloadable content and the games on Xbox Live are getting larger. You may end up missing out on quite a few things due to the 256MB capacity of your memory card. Most demos may be out of the question, as well.
Also, the Halo 3 deal is only for people who have an original Xbox and an active Live account. You get the game by upgrading your Live service to the 360 gold plan.
